How Prayer Can Strengthen Your Mental Health
In today's world, mental health has become a significant concern for people of all ages, races, and religions. The fear and uncertainty of the current global pandemic, political unrest, and social justice issues have added to the level of stress and anxiety faced by individuals. Mental health problems like depression and anxiety can lead to severe consequences if not managed properly and can negatively impact a person's physical, emotional, and spiritual well-being.
However, prayer, a fundamental aspect of religious practice, can offer mental health benefits and help individuals manage their mental health more effectively. Prayer is a powerful tool that provides comfort, peace, and a sense of purpose in times of struggle. In this article, we explore the various ways prayer can strengthen mental health.
1. Prayer helps cultivate gratitude and positive thinking
Prayer is often linked to positive thinking and cultivating gratitude, which can influence one's overall outlook on life. Engaging in prayer helps shift the individual's focus from negative thoughts and emotions to more positive ones. Prayer involves expressing gratitude for all the good things in one's life, which helps to foster feelings of happiness and contentment, ultimately promoting emotional well-being.
2. Prayer promotes stress relief
Prayer provides a therapeutic effect that can help individuals cope with stress and anxiety. When individuals pray, they relax their bodies and minds, helping them calm down and release feelings of tension and stress. Regular practice of prayer can promote relaxation, meditation, and mindfulness, helping the individual build resilience during times of stress.
3. Prayer strengthens relationships
Regular prayer can strengthen relationships with a higher power, creating a sense of interconnectedness and purpose in life. By praying regularly, individuals feel supported, connected, and cared for, which can positively impact their mental health by reducing feelings of loneliness, isolation, and depression.
4. Prayer provides a sense of purpose
Prayer can provide a sense of direction, meaning, and purpose in life, helping individuals find clarity in their lives. By reflecting and contemplating on their values and beliefs, individuals can find a greater sense of purpose, motivation, and a sense of direction, ultimately providing emotional stability and well-being.
5. Prayer instills hope
Prayer is a powerful tool that can instill hope in individuals, even during challenging times. It provides the individual with a feeling of hope and comfort that helps them manage stress, anxiety, and depression by providing them with a sense of strength, courage, and resilience.
